Job Summary

  • Blue Origin envisions millions of people living and working in space for the benefit of Earth, developing reusable, safe, and low-cost space vehicles and systems.
  • This role supports the development and manufacturing of electromechanical ground support equipment and space-based energy systems, requiring expertise in both mechanical and electrical engineering disciplines.
  • Benefits include medical, dental, vision, life insurance, paid parental leave, disability, 401(k) with company match, and an Education Support Program, along with up to four weeks of paid time off and 14 holidays.

Skills & Requirements

Must-have

  • Design for Manufacturing and Assembly (DFMA)
  • Manufacturing process flows
  • Production equipment specification
  • Mechanical and electrical assembly support
  • Non-conformance report generation and management

Nice-to-have

  • Problem solvers
  • Culture of safety, collaboration, and inclusion
  • Hands-on manufacturing experience
  • Rotor balancing and vibration analysis

Key Requirements

  • Bachelor of Science in Engineering
  • 8+ years manufacturing/production engineering
  • Direct manufacturing experience with electric motors
  • Ability to read mechanical and electrical drawings
  • U.S. citizen or national, U.S. permanent resident, or lawfully admitted into the U.S.
